Background technique
Current window structure in the market, even if having certain heat insulation effect, winter windowing can still make cold when divulging information
Wind pours in interior, and needs to add anti-theft net and screen window mostly, is just able to achieve anti-theft function and dust reduction capability, if can incite somebody to action
Heat preservation, ventilation, the functions such as antitheft, dust-proof combine, and design a kind of multifunctional window, then can substantially reduce forms at
Sheet and simplified installation process.

Referring to Fig.1 shown in-Figure 11, in use, multifunctional window of the invention to be fixed on to the windowsill 14 between metope 15
On;Multifunctional window of the invention, esconson is equipped with multiple pillars 5, vertical uniform to be arranged inside window frame 1.It can be real
Anti-theft net need not be arranged in existing anti-theft function, window structure again.Multifunctional window of the invention has following multiple working conditions:
One, complete keeping warm mode:
Referring to Fig.1 shown in 8, by rotating turnbarrel 8, it is close to the gauze 11 between the arc-shaped transparent panel 10 of two panels
Seal weatherstrip 12 on second insulating layer 6 or vertically insulating layer 2A, and connecting rod 9C is adjusted to horizontal position, keep two panels arc-shaped
Transparent panel 10 is stuck among the circular groove 3 of 1 upper and lower ends of window frame.
At this point, the air of indoor and outdoors is separated, since the cavity between the arc-shaped transparent panel 10 has well
Thermal insulation property form entire window together with vertical insulating layer 2A, lateral insulating layer 2B, third insulating layer 4 and the second insulating layer 6
The insulation system of body structural integrity is not in cold bridge effect.Therefore, which realizes preferable heat insulation function.
Two, summer ventilation state:
Referring to Fig.1 shown in 9, turnbarrel 8 is rotated, is close to the gauze 11 between arc-shaped transparent panel 10 described in two panels
Seal weatherstrip 12 on second insulating layer 6 or vertically insulating layer 2A, and connecting rod 9C is adjusted to outdoor one and is sloped downwardly, it is indoor
The acclivitous position in side makes the arc-shaped transparent panel 10 of outdoor side be stuck in 3 bottom of circular groove of window frame 1 described in bottom
Portion, the arc-shaped transparent panel 10 of indoor side are stuck in 3 top of circular groove of top frame 1, and are consolidated with positioning pin 13B
It is fixed.The upper end of the outdoor arc-shaped transparent panel 10 in side and upper end circular groove 3 expose gap, arc-shaped transparent described in indoor side
The lower end of plate 10 and lower end circular groove 3 expose gap.
At this point, since the light absorbent on 8 outer surface of turnbarrel makees solar radiant energy with stronger absorption
With the intracavitary air themperature of the cylindrical empty formed between two arc-shaped transparent panels 10 and turnbarrel 8 increases, and has to floating
The trend risen will drive indoor hot-air to outdoor flowing, and reduce indoor air temperature under the action of Ventilation,
Personnel are more comfortable.
Three, winter ventilation state:
Referring to shown in Figure 20, turnbarrel 8 is rotated, is close to the gauze 11 between arc-shaped transparent panel 10 described in two panels
Seal weatherstrip 12 on second insulating layer 6 or vertically insulating layer 2A, and connecting rod 9C is adjusted to outdoor side and is tilted upwards, it is indoor
One position being sloped downwardly makes the arc-shaped transparent panel 10 of outdoor side be stuck in the top of the circular groove 3 of the top window frame 1
Portion, the arc-shaped transparent panel 10 of indoor side is stuck in the bottom of the circular groove 3 of bottom frame 1, and is consolidated with positioning pin 13B
It is fixed.Expose gap, circle described in indoor side between the lower end and lower end circular groove 3 of arc-shaped transparent panel 10 described in outdoor side
Expose gap between the upper end and upper end circular groove 3 of curved transparent 10.
At this point, since the light absorbent on 8 outer surface of turnbarrel makees solar radiant energy with stronger absorption
With, the intracavitary air themperature of cylindrical empty increases, the trend with upward buoyance lift, under the action of Ventilation, cylindrical cavity
Interior hot-air increases indoor air temperature to indoor moveable, and personnel are more comfortable.
Four, spring, autumn ventilation state:
Referring to shown in Figure 21, turnbarrel 8 is rotated, the gauze 11 between the arc-shaped transparent panel 10 of two panels is made to be located at window
Inside and outside family, and connecting rod 9C is adjusted to horizontal position, the arc-shaped transparent panel 10 of two panels is made to be located at the circle of upper and lower window frame
Between groove 3.
At this point, the air communication of indoor and outdoors.The window structure realizes common ventilation function.Gauze 11 can play anti-
The effect of dirt and mosquito proof.
Five, optional state:
It can also need or like according to user, it is each pair of arc-shaped for the multipairs of circular arcs shape transparent panel 10 between window frame
Isotropic disk 10 can choose any one kind of them in above four kinds of usage modes, so that its is adapted to different heat preservation or ventilation more flexiblely
It is required that.
